How to scrape data from website using php with simple html dom. Uipath scanned pdf text extraction tutorial and example. Heres an ugly little php script i run on the command line to explode large multipage pdf files using pdftk. How can php read pdf file content and extract text from. Click the and select save to folder location and define a default file name.
So spend much time in creating a php library to extract text from pages. This class extracts all the text from the given pdf document. In this tutorial, i am going to show you how to extract images from a pdf file. Fpdf is a php class which allows you to generate pdf files, and does not. Is there a tool that can extract pdf files from a site. Note however that this will break the hyperlinks in your document. Or, if you want pages 12 and 14, you would enter 12, 14.
Read pdf file and show the contents of the file on browser. Uipath pdf data extraction how to run ocr data extraction. We can load the existing pdf document by using the static load method. Read this article that is the first of a series that will teach you about the challenge of processing the pdf file format and how the pdftotext class can be used to extract text and images from it. Sep 10, 2019 pypdf2 is a python pdf processing library, which can help us to get pdf numbers, title, merge multiple pages. These pages will be extracted from this main pdf as a single, separate pdf files. Based on tcpdf parser class, now my lib can handle many cases such as multiple charset encoding, base64 and octal encoding. Pdfbox extracting image with introduction, features, environment setup, create first pdf document, adding page, load existing document, adding text, adding multiple lines, removing page, extracting phone number, working with metadata, working with attachments, extracting image, inserting image, adding rectangles, merging pdf document, encrypting pdf document, validation etc. Choose to extract every page into a pdf or select pages to extract. The web scraping api is very helpful to extract content from the html source of the web pages.
Upon completion of their webbased form, i will generate an fdf on the fly following the tutorial link that i originally posted, which the user. Extracting text from individual pages or whole pdf document files in php is easy using the pdftotext class. Extract website content using scraping api with php. The php date function convert a timestamp to a more readable date and time the computer stores dates and times in a format called unix timestamp, which measures time as a number of seconds since the beginning of the unix epoch midnight greenwich mean time on. As an example, if you want pages 8 to 10, you would enter 810. Pdf parser php library to parse pdf files and extract. Download and install the pdf page extractor for mac on your mac machine. Click on the screen scraping icon, and select the section in the pdf document you want to extract. How to extract multiple pages from pdf file with pdf. I then want to parse out the form fields dynamically from the pdf source so that i can then create a php xhtml form representation of that pdf form, which their websites users will then complete. Or at least give me a directory listing of all pdf files on a site so i can download the ones i need.
In this article you will learn how to extract the text from a pdf in the server side with php in your symfony 3 project using the pdf parser library. Click on the extract button in the page tab so you can extract pages easily. Nov 19, 2014 extract pages from pdf on windows with pdfelement. If you dont want to extract the text of a pdf in the browser with javascript because you care about the user experience, then you may want to do it in the server side. How to extract pages from a pdf adobe acrobat dc tutorials.
Enter the page numbers you want to extract in the highlighted text box. The web scraping api allows developers to use a structured format to scrap website data. Click on load document icon and browse to the pdf document. How can php read pdf file content and extract text from pdf. Is there a way to print to pdf so that each page is its own file rather than a file. How to extract multiple pages from pdf file with pdf impress. How to export mysql data to excel in php php tutorial.
To extract nonconsecutive pages, click a page to extract, then hold the ctrl key windows or cmd key mac and click each additional page you want to extract into a new pdf document. In this tutorial you will learn how to extract or format the date and time in php. Extract pdf pages based on content khkonsulting llc. Apr 01, 2020 the example code will help you to implement pdf generation functionality in the web application and make it simple to convert html to pdf in php with dompdf. Follow these steps to extract pdf pages from your pdf document. I need to extract all those pages where there are multiples that share the same name and address including the corresponding nonaddressed page into one file, in order, and all those that only appear once into another file. The download package contains all necessary files, along with some tutorials on.
Php is a server scripting language, and a powerful tool for making dynamic and interactive web pages. Home screen of tabula showing page thumbnails and table you want to extract. The tool extracts the pages so that the quality of your pdf remains exactly the same. Though there are so many methods to do this task, i find the following methods are the easiest way to extract a page range or a part of a pdf file in linux.
Launch it and then drag and drop the multipaged pdf files to the program. How to extract specific data from scanned pdf and write. Every even page is addressed and every odd page is not addressed these need to be kept together. Beginners guide to web scraping with php prowebscraper. We can extract text from the existing pdf document by using gettext method of the pdftextstripper class. Submit your pdf file and tabula will process your file and show you a nice list of page thumbnails. I have a pdf file of 10 pages and each page is a paystub for my employees.
Pdf parser php library to parse pdf files and extract elements like. Decouvrez comment enregistrer une seule page dun fichier pdf. Split pdf to individual pages using fpdi and fpdf github. Under active development, any help will be appreciated. A beginner guide to python extract text from pdf using pypdf2. How to get single value from multiple pages of pdf for ex. Windows users can install the windows version and do the same operation as below on pc. The pdf document may contain text, animation, and images etc as its text contents. The example code will help you to implement pdf generation functionality in the web application and make it simple to convert html to pdf in php with dompdf. Get a new document containing only the desired pages. Read pdf file in php this tutorial provides you easy steps to read pdf file in php.
For the latter, select the pages you wish to extract. How to convert pdf to text extract text from pdf with php. Select your pdf file from which you want to extract pages or drop the pdf into the file box. Lets extract pdf pages on mac os x with the coolmuster pdf splitter for mac here. Beginners guide to web scraping with php in this rapidly datadriven world, accessing data has become a compulsion. I was wondering, if there is a tool that can extract all pdf files from a website. This will extract the text content of pages 1 to 10 and output it into a textfile named output. Php is a widelyused, free, and efficient alternative to competitors such as microsofts asp. Mar 03, 2020 the pdf reading with the ocr optical character recognition activity is used to extract the information from pdf documents that have both text and pictures. Then you will be redirected to the screen scraper wizard that you can see below, with the extracted text.
In this section, we will learn how to read text from an existing document in the pdfbox library by using a java program. Before we can start adding text to our document, we need to do two things. I want to extract individual pages so that i can email to the right employee. In itextsharp, you can use the pdfreadercontentparse and the simpletextextractionstrategy class to extract all text from the pdf file.
Jan 26, 2017 pdf document split and file name based on ocr field duration. If you have developed any project then that project you have to required this functionality like exporting data to excel sheet. Common uses of php php performs system functions, i. Dont use microsoft print to pdf as your pdf will be saved as an image rather than a searchable pdf. In todays tutorial, ill show you how you can generated pdfs with php. With our online php tryit editor, you can edit the php code, and click on a button to view the result. Creating a pdf file in php involves four basic steps. The pdf reading with the ocr optical character recognition activity is used to extract the information from pdf documents that have both text and pictures. First you have to include an external php file named class. You can extract text using the gettext method of the pdftextstripper class. To extract a pdfs page text content, enter the following command.
For example, you can type for a single page like 3, and 2 3 for 2 pages. Pdf page extraction is the process of reusing selected pages of one pdf in a different pdf. In this tutorial, i will show you a simple way to split or extract particular pages from a pdf file on linux. Following are the steps to extract text from an existing pdf document. Now we come to the application part of the process. I post this comment here because i always wanted to extract text from pdf files, but i never found it. In case that you want to extract text from a pdf file, this tutorial is useful to you. So we have developed this tutorial, in which we have make simple php script for export data from web to excel. An object can be retrieved from the pdf by using the getpdfobject method of the pdfreader.
The php date function convert a timestamp to a more readable date and time. You can find some classes out there which will do it, and you. A beginner guide to python extract text from pdf using. How to split or extract particular pages from a pdf file. Aug 06, 2016 in this tutorial, i will show you a simple way to split or extract particular pages from a pdf file on linux. Now select adobe pdf or print as a pdf from the printer dropdown menu from the top as shown in the image below.
Click the delete pages after extracting checkbox if you want to remove the. One of the main features of pdfbox library is its ability to quickly and accurately extract text from an existing pdf document. Extracting text is one of the main features of the pdf box library. Follow the steps below to read text from the existing pdf documentload pdf document. In this tutorial, we will introduce how to extract text from pdf pages.
There is nothing built into php for reading pdfs there is for creating, as of php 5. Tcpdf is an open source php class for generating pdf files onthefly without. Tips for how to extract pages from pdf easily and quickly. How to extract pages from a pdf file acrobat reader.
Under the pages to print tab, select the pages tab and you will see that you can enter the page number order regarding the pages you want to extract from the pdf. Now, over here you have an option for the scraping method native full text ocr. How to extract data from tables in pdfs with tabula and. How to display data from database into pdf pages php fpdf. Create a html form, from where u can choose your pdf file from any location. Look for the table you want to extract, or if you have a small pdf you can check the option to autodetect tables. How to convert pdf to text extract text from pdf with. Over the next few pages, im going to take a quick look at this module. Because there are different types of objects stored in the pdf, you need to check whether the retrieved object is an image.
When the user has some images without any text in the form or document, then ocr activity extracts the data from the pictures or images and provides the text output as a result. Pypdf2 is a python pdf processing library, which can help us to get pdf numbers, title, merge multiple pages. The computer stores dates and times in a format called unix timestamp, which measures time as a number of seconds since the beginning of the unix epoch midnight greenwich mean time on. Click the delete pages after extracting checkbox if you want to remove the pages from the original pdf upon extraction. Whether you are an ecommerce company, a venture capitalist, journalist or marketer, you need readytouse and latest data to formulate your strategy and take things forward. If i want to extract pages 110, 15, and 17, how do i. I created it about 5 years ago, and im sure it could be made much prettier, but it works. You can extract the original pdf pages into a new pdf using pages, file size and top level bookmark. Formatting dates and times in php tutorial republic. Extracting pages in pdf files does not affect the quality of your pdf. Customize the page range and then click ok to confirm the extraction. Returns website realtime data dependent on the web page url defined in the settings of the api. Extract the downloaded dompdf archive version and place it to the directory where you want to use dompdf.
92 927 370 915 279 838 928 448 1098 186 170 14 354 1479 452 560 1390 775 1072 1089 775 520 1425 1184 937 453 598 805 1026 166 548